Gold and Cryptocurrencies Decline in Overnight Trading
This article was generated with AI assistance using live market data and reviewed by a member of the Serafa team before publication. Erfahren Sie, wie diese Artikel erstellt werden
Cryptocurrencies led losses in overnight trading, with Ethereum falling ▼ 0.73% to 1895.54 USD and Bitcoin sliding 0.64% to 64234.00 USD. Both digital assets remained near their session lows despite earlier attempts to recover.
Precious Metals
Gold declined ▼ 0.56% to 4264.90 USD per ounce, trading between 4232.20 and 4293.10 USD during the session. Silver, by contrast, remained unchanged at 62.48 USD, having traded within a narrow range of 61.32 to 62.48 USD.
Cryptocurrencies
Bitcoin traded between 64189.00 and 64818.00 USD over the period, while Ethereum ranged from 1895.54 to 1913.30 USD. The combined weakness in both assets reflected broader pressure in digital markets overnight.
Currency Markets
Major currency pairs showed minimal movement. USD/EUR eased 0.16% to 0.8673 EUR, while USD/GBP declined ▼ 0.04% to 0.7430 GBP. Middle Eastern pegged currencies—USD/QAR, USD/SAR, and USD/AED—remained flat at 3.6400, 3.7500, and 3.6725 respectively.
